Kubernetes-native Quarkus Java ready for testing

 

Quarkus, Red Hat’s Kubernetes-indigenous Java stack geared for cloud and microservices apps, is set to go to inside tests ahead of possibly getting opened up to builders as a product or service providing in coming months.

With Quarkus, Purple Hat aims to enable smaller sized footprints for Java applications, creating them far more amenable to container deployments, additional portable, and less difficult to deploy into cloud-native environments.

The current roadmap for open resource Quarkus incorporates the adhering to phases:

  • Stage 1 consists of an inside take a look at scenario in which a Crimson Hat Java product, a registry server for seeking up expert services and binding to them, will be rehosted on Quarkus. The approach is to reduce the application footprint. Screening will be done afterwards this 12 months with standard availability by early upcoming calendar year.
  • Section 2 would involve producing Quarkus readily available to developers as a supported, productized technological know-how. Developer instruments will be accessible. Both current and new Java apps could gain. The intent is for builders to be ready to construct Java microservices apps that have the footprint and pace of languages these kinds of as Go and Node.js. This could be enabled by eradicating just one-time overhead this sort of as configuration loading and compiling it into the binary working with the GraalVM digital device. If code cannot be compiled into binary, optimizations could be built. A developer preview is sought for early subsequent calendar year. No focus on date has been established for basic availability.

Quarkus is Red Hat’s attempt to keep Java related in a future of container-centered, cloud-indigenous applications. These programs probable will have to guidance a reactive programming model. Purple Hat expects Quarkus to benefit the company’s middleware portfolio and cloud-indigenous OpenShift system.